List of Zip Codes in Bryan

There are a total of 5 zip codes in Bryan. Find the location of each zip code using the interactive map above. Here is a complete list of all ZIP codes within the area: 77801, 77802, 77803, 77807, 77808.

Household Information

In Bryan, the median gross rent is $1,150 per month and the median home value is $210,600. Out of the total number of households in the city, 49% are owner-occupied, while 51% are rentals. Of those who own their homes, 56% have a mortgage, with the remaining 44% owning their homes outright. Below is a detailed snapshot of homeownership and rental patterns in the community.”

Employment & Occupation

In Bryan, the unemployment rate currently stands at 5%. For residents in the workforce, on average they spend 18.7 minutes commuting to work. Of those employed, 73% work for private companies, while 21% hold government jobs. Additionally, 6% are self-employed, contributing to the area’s entrepreneurial spirit. Marriage & Family

Approximately 33% of residents in Bryan are married, compared to 35% that have never been married, and 9% that are divorced. The average household size is 2.54, with 31.2% of households with children. Education

In Bryan, education levels show that 28.8% of residents have completed high school, 17.5% hold a bachelor’s degree, and 11.3% have achieved a graduate or professional degree. Of the population aged 25 and over, 28.8% are college graduates, reflecting the city’s academic achievements. Below is a detailed breakdown of educational levels within Bryan, TX.
